On Dec 30, 2007 4:42 PM, Max Wellhouse <maxjoyce@ipa.net> wrote: > Anyone out there have a quickie link to seam rust fix; like how much > POR to order, how much of their putty to do all seams, and whether > part of the job includes resealing all the fender wells. I still > don't see how the rust gets back in there except from the > outside. Gonna bite the bullet and do this project in a week or > so. Any tips to make this easier on a 90 GL? > > TIA > > DM&FS >

Max,

One starter kit will be enough paint and prep to do your seams.

I just read a comparison review on the Eastman site (Thanks Tom S for that link). It concludes that their Rust Encapsulator is less likely to allow rust to creep under the treated metal than Por15 which had this problem.. Worth a read.

http://www.eastwoodco.com/jump.jsp?itemID=852&itemType=CATEGORY&iMainCat=688&iSubCat=852

Rust will creep back into the seams from inside the van so you really need to remove the interior panels and attack the rust there too.
